Analysis

In 2020, revenue decentralization, percent in Bosnia and Herzegovina stood at 0.7309. That is the highest value across all 16 years on record.

Compared with earlier readings it is up 22.7% on the previous year and up 35.3% over ten years.

Over the whole period, revenue decentralization, percent in Bosnia and Herzegovina peaked at 0.7309 in 2020 and was at its lowest, 0.5362, in 2013.

That places Bosnia and Herzegovina 27th out of 67 countries with data for 2020, putting it in the middle of the range.

The long-run direction has been consistently rising across the 16 years of available data.

The Fiscal Decentralization dataset includes fiscal decentralization indicators for a sample of IMF member countries. The following indicators are included in the dataset: Revenue and Expenditure Decentralization Shares; Transfer dependency and Vertical Fiscal Imbalances; Deficit and Debt; Allocation of expenditure (economic classification); Allocation of expenditure (functional classification); Allocation of non-Tax Revenues; and Allocation of Taxes.
